Linux下安裝mysqlnode
1 檢查並卸載已安裝mysqlmysql
命令:rpm -qa|grep -i mysqlsql
命令:rpm -e --nodeps ‘上個命令後顯示的本機已安裝mysql依賴’數據庫
若是存在已安裝的則,依次卸載上個命令後出現的各個依賴。centos
命令:rm -rf /var/lib/mysql*ide
命令:rm -rf /usr/share/mysql*url
2 卸載mariadbspa
1).檢查並卸載已安裝mariadb3d
命令:rpm -qa | grep mariadbcode
命令:rpm -e --nodeps ‘上個命令後顯示的本機已安裝mariadb依賴’
例如:rpm -e --nodeps mariadb-libs-5.5.50-2.el7.x86_64
2).安裝系統盤中的mysql依賴包
掛載系統安裝u盤 到目錄 /mnt 下
進入到 yum目錄下
執行命令:rm -rf *.repo
而後寫入文件 Centos.repo
命令:vi /etc/yum.repos.d/Centos.repo
寫入一下內容:
[Centos] name=centos baseurl=file:///mnt gpgcheck=0
輸入完成:按Esc 退出 :wq 保存文件
yum安裝mysql的依賴 net-tools 和 perl
命令: yum install net-tools
yum install perl
3.1 解壓mysql包
將文件拷貝到/opt/soft目錄下。
命令:cd /opt/soft
命令:tar -xvf MySQL-5.5.48-1.el7.x86_64.rpm-bundle.tar
3.2 安裝mysql
命令:
rpm -ivh MySQL-server-5.5.48-1.el7.x86_64.rpm --nodeps --force
rpm -ivh MySQL-devel-5.5.48-1.el7.x86_64.rpm --nodeps --force
rpm -ivh MySQL-client-5.5.48-1.el7.x86_64.rpm --nodeps --force
3.3 初始化數據庫
命令: /usr/bin/mysql_install_db
命令:service mysql start
3.4設置root用戶密碼
命令:mysql -uroot -p
直接回車
命令:set password=passwprd(「123456」);
命令:grant all on *.* to root@'%' identified by "123456" with grant option;
命令:flush privileges;